In cities across the U.S., a quiet trend is shaping the commercial vehicle landscape: more Groton truck drivers are actively searching for affordable rental options. With rising fuel costs, vehicle maintenance expenses, and shifting financial pressures, getting reliable transportation without breaking the bank has never been more critical. That’s why readers are turning to alternative rental platforms — especially towns like Groton — where practical, smart solutions are emerging. Whether for short-term projects, side-hustle driving, or emergency mobility, Groton’s growing renter community reflects a broader demand for accessible, cost-conscious mobility in today’s economy.

Economic pressures are driving demand. As gig economy participation rises and traditional employment shifts, many drivers rely on personal vehicles—often older or second-hand—while balancing tight budgets. At the same time, rental van and truck availability remains tight in key industrial and urban hubs. Groton, positioned near major trade corridors, offers strategic advantage: proximity to ports, highways, and manufacturing centers makes local rental access not just convenient, but essential. Yet supply often outpaces affordability, leaving drivers searching for smarter, lower-cost solutions that still meet performance and safety standards.
